• 0
زين الدين الحمودي

السقف الزمني لتعلم لغة c++؟؟

سؤال

بسم الله الرحمن الرحيم

الحمد الله رب العالمين اولاً واخراً

هذه اول مشاركة في هذا المنتدى الرائع

حقيقة انا مصمم جرافيكس واعمل بمجال الجرافيكس كثيراً واحببت ان انتقل الى عالم البرمجة رغم اني لست ببعيد عن عالم البرمجة كوني عملت بالبرمجة ضمن منصات فيجوال بيسك 6 وكذلك دوت نيت ولكن بشكل اعتيادي وبسيط حيث لااملك من اللغة الاخيرة الا بمامقدارة 20% او اقل ولكن انا اريد البدأ نحو البرمجة الاحترافية والقوية جداً والمسير نحو الامام بتعلم لغة البرمجة c++ كونها من اكثر اللغات البرمجية ذكائاً وسرعة في اداء العمليات والمعالجة ولكن اولاً لدي سؤال غريب جداً وطبعاً سيستغرب الكثيرون من هذا السؤال هل يستطيع احد المبرمجين المحترفين ان يقدر المدة الزمنية التي استطيع ان ان اتقن بها هذه اللغة وتقنياتها كاملة لاستطيع ان ادخل عالم البرمجة باحتراف ...يعني لو امكن تحديد السقف الزمني ؟ههه طبعاً سيقول احد الاخوة المبرمجين ياخي هل انت مستعجل الى هذه الدرجة :D خفف علينا شوي ...اخي انا لست بمستعجل ولكن لدي فضول كبير لتعلم هذه اللغة .....الامر الاخر الذي اود ان اسأل عنه اي المراجع والكتب الاكثر اهمية يمكن ان اقرأ عنها في البداية لتعلم هذه اللغة والمصادر الاكثر اهمية في الدروس

طبعاً شاكراً سعة صدركم ورحابتكم مع كل حبي لهذا المنتدى الكبير

خالص المودة والحب والاحترام

اخوكم زين الدين الحمودي

 

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ه

9 إجابة على هذا السؤال .

  • 0

أفضل كتاب هو كتاب الإكسير

 

المدة الزمنية فهذا متعلق بإجتهادك و قدراتك العقلية

 

 

رابط الكتاب:http://www.kutub.info/library/book/5830

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

سنتان إلى 10 سنوات , حتى تتجاوز المستوى المتوسط بقليل

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

الاخ مصطفى هل الاجابة على السؤال من باب السخرية ام المزاح ؟!

خلال العشر سنوات سنتعلم السي بلس بلس بلس اس ١٠ ونكتب نواة نظام جيد لويندوز ١٩ !!!!!!!

لاعتقد ان تعلم هذه اللغة سيتغرق هذا الوقت

شكراً لك اخي ونرجوا مساعدتنا في تعلم اللغة

تم تعديل بواسطه زين الدين الحمودي
0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

شكرا لك اخي وبارك الله فيك ساقرأ الكتاب بشكل جيد

مع العلم اشتريت ملخصات شوم حول لغة سي بلس بلس اعتقد منهج جيد

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

بالتأكيد أخي لو كنت جادا وواصلت عليها فإنها لن تستغرق معك 10 سنوات . . . ولكن أراك تبالغ في "نواة ويندوز 19" .

مثلما قال الأستاذ خالد الشايع : " لغة السي++ ليست لغة تتعلمها في يومين وتاتي اليوم الثالث لتكتب بها برامج فهي لغتك منذ أن تولد في هذا العالم إلى ما شاء الله "

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

اجابتي جادة 100% . وأي شخص يجيبك بغيرها فهو من يجيب من باب السخرية أو من باب الجهل
أنت سألت


هل يستطيع احد المبرمجين المحترفين ان يقدر المدة الزمنية التي استطيع ان ان اتقن بها هذه اللغة وتقنياتها كاملة لاستطيع ان ادخل عالم البرمجة باحتراف ...يعني لو امكن تحديد السقف الزمني ؟

أنا لست محترفاً , ولكن أعلم أن طريق الاحتراف أطول من سنتين وثلاثة ...

وأكرر بأن من يجيبك بغير ذلك , مبتدئ فما دون .

كلمة احتراف ليست مزحة

إذا أردت التعرف على اللغة يكفيك أسبوعين

إذا أردت كتابة تطبيقات بسيطة مثل آلة حاسبة وما إلى ذلك , يمكنك فعل ذلك من أول يوم

أما أن تعرف كل كلمة كتبتها في الكود ((لماذا)) وما هو تأثيرها , وماذا أمرت المترجم , وكيف تمت ترجمتها , وكيف تم تحويل كودك من ++C إلى لغة الآلة ,,,, هذا ما يعني أنك تريد الوصول للاحتراف , تحتاج سنتين على الأقل حتى تتعرف فقط على أبعاد اللغة ةليس حتى تغوص في بحرها حتى ....

 

لذلك أنصحك بالتوقف عن السؤال عن هذه الأسئلة والبدء بالدراسة بشكل جاد ...

لا شيء (خارق) يحدث بين يوم وليلة  .. ولا بين سنة وسنتين ...

ابدأ بالعمل , ولا تفكر في أمور كتابة أنظمة تشغيل ونواة نظام , وما إلى ذلك , فهذه أمور لا يعرف معناها إلا من له باع طويل في الكثير من الأمور , ليست من بينها الرسوميات ولا Microsoft Visual (any thing) l
 

بالتوفيق

1

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

اشكرك اخي مصطفى وشكراً لردك الكريم

طبعاً قضية النواة هي من باب المزحة ..فكتابة النواة ليس بالامر السهل ويحتاج الى عقود لتنضج نواة معينة وربما الاف المبرمجين كماهو حال نواة لينكس ..ولكن ذكرت الامر لان تعلم اللغة لاياخذ هذا الوقت لان معي مبرمج يكتب برنامج معقد جداً وهو في عشيرنات عمرة ولم يتعلمها الا في اقل اقل اقل اقل من هذا السقف

كما اني لاريد الغوص في تطوير لغة السي بلس بلس ومعرفة كيانها الداخلي بل تطوير البرامجيات فقط واترك هذا الامر للزمن والمستقبل الطويل ...

خالص ودي لكم ولجميع الاخوة المشرفين بارك الله فيكم وكل عام وانتم بالف خير

0

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

 

وربما الاف المبرمجين كماهو حال نواة لينكس

 

نواة اللينكس برمجها لينوس تورفالدز و ليس آلاف المبرمجين كما تقول

 

 

أما قصة العشر سنواة هاذه اللازمة لتعلم السي++

 

القصة ليس أن عالم البرمجة صعب و يحتاج لوقت كبير جدا

 

القصة أن معضم الناس يضيع وقته و لا يخصص وقت كبير للتعلم

 

و هناك أناس آخرون يتعلمون بوقت قياسي و يصلون للإحتراف مبكرا

 

هؤلاء الناس هم من يطورون النظم و يبرمجون لغات برمجة  في وقت لا نستطيع نحن فيه حتى أن نتعلم فيه هذه اللغات

 

لا أظن أنا مبرمجي السي قد إستغرقو 10 سنوات لذلك

 

إليك هذا الرابط الذي يروي قصة برمجة نظام اللينكس    http://ar.wikipedia.org/wiki/%D9%86%D9%88%D8%A7%D8%A9_%D9%84%D9%8A%D9%86%D9%83%D8%B3

 

كنت سأكتب موضوع عن هذا الشأن :أقصد الإجتهاد و ثماره

 

تقبلو مروري

تم تعديل بواسطه kenham
1

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ه
  • 0

تفاعل جميل اردت اضافة شى كما ذكر من قبل ( ان الموضوع يعتمد عليك فى تحديد المدة ) من حيث الوقت المخصص للدراصة


ومدا فهمك للموضوع ... زياده على هذا المدرس او الشارح الشخص الذى يساعدك فى فهم الدورة هو من يجعل الامر سهل او معقد


 


ممكن يشرح لك كل كلمه فى الكود ومعنها ولماذا وضعت فى هذا الموقع .. وممكن يعطيك الكود فقط


 


و الاحتراف هو من وجه نظرى ان تفكر فى شئ وتستطيع ان تبنى له اكواد ووجها ليكون برنامج كامل


 


وهذا ما يائخذ منا الوقت حتى نفهم معنى الاكواد


 


اتمنا ان اكون اضفت شئ .


1

شارك هذا الرد


رابط المشاركة
شارك الرد من خلال المواقع ادناه

  • يستعرض القسم حالياً   0 members

    لا يوجد أعضاء مسجلين يشاهدون هذه الصفحة .